The 2012 Hugo and Campbell Award for Best New Writer nominees have been announced! I'd like to single out a few of the nominees…
"The Cartographer Wasps and the Anarchist Bees" (audio) by E. Lily Yu, from our April 2011 issue, has been nominated for Best Short Story. Lily has also been nominated for the Campbell Award for Best New Writer!
"Silently and Very Fast" (Part I, Part II, Part III) (audio:Part I, Part II, Part III) by Catherynne M. Valente, serialized in our October, November and December issues, has been nominated for Best Novella. I'm not sure why they haven't dual-credited us with WSFA Press (like Locus and the Nebulas), but I'm sure it's just a minor oversight. I'm also very pleased to see Catherynne receiving a nomination for her work over at Apex Magazine. Well done!
Dan Kimmel's Best Related Work nomination for Jar Jar Binks Must Die…and other Observations about Science Fiction Movies, includes two pieces that Dan originally published in Clarkesworld. Great news for Dan and I suggest that you check out his book.
